    Session One: This presentation showed how the HASS Facility Guideline document was created and how it aligns with the Elements of HASS. The guideline outlines a new model for a community animal care center with decentralized services and how your organization can easily get started. Facilities of the future should have flexible, adaptive spaces that are used as a tool to answer the needs of individual communities.
